The Terms That Decide Real Value

Here’s where most players get caught out. A £100 bonus with 65x wagering is worth far less than a £6,500 bonus with 20x. The maths is simple: a £50 bonus at 35x wagering requires £1,750 of turnover before you can withdraw any winnings. Do the same calculation for a £100 bonus at 65x and you’re looking at £6,500 — a vastly bigger mountain to climb. Always multiply the bonus amount by the wagering requirement before you get excited about the headline figure.

Wagering requirements across these eight sites sit between 20x and 65x, which is typical for the UK market. The smart play is to look for two things beyond the multiplier: game weighting and expiry. Many slots count 100% toward wagering, but table games might only count 10% or 20%. A bonus with a 30x requirement on slots alone is better than a 25x requirement where blackjack only counts a fraction. Also check how long you have to complete the wagering — 30 days is standard, but some sites give you only 14, which is tight unless you’re playing regularly.

Withdrawal limits are another hidden factor. Some casinos cap weekly withdrawals at £500, which is fine for casual players but frustrating if you hit a decent win. Remember that gambling should always be entertainment, never a way to make money. Every game has a house edge, and the odds are designed to favour the operator over time. If you’re going to play, set a budget you can afford to lose, never chase losses, and take regular breaks. All these casinos offer tools like deposit limits, time-outs and self-exclusion. GAMSTOP (gamstop.co.uk) is a free service that lets you block all UKGC-licensed sites at once, and GambleAware offers free, confidential support if gambling ever stops being fun. You must be 18 or over to play, and if the fun stops, stop.
